World class T-5 fluid capacity

I'll be installing my rebuilt T-5 tomorrow and I can't remember for sure how much ATF it takes...

When I rebuilt mine, I put in a good 4 litres. You can install the tranny empty then fill it from the top (in the car) with the shifter out of the way. There's a second hole above the drain plug that you can remove. Once the fluid hits that level, you're done.
